For the 2025 school year, there are 2 public elementary schools serving 1,038 students in Hamilton K-12 Schools School District. This district's average elementary testing ranking is 5/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public elementary schools in Montana.
Public Elementary Schools in Hamilton K-12 Schools School District have an average math proficiency score of 35% (versus the Montana public elementary school average of 37%), and reading proficiency score of 45% (versus the 46%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 14%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Montana public elementary school average of 24% (majority American Indian).

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$12,075 in this school district is less than the state median of $15,263. The school district revenue/student has declined by 9%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$11,522 is less than the state median of $15,352. The school district spending/student has declined by 9% over four school years.
